About the New England Province of Jesuits
The New England Province of the Society of Jesus consists of more than 300 Jesuits serving the Church in educational, pastoral and spiritual ministries throughout the six New England states and internationally in Jamaica and Jordan. Jesuits minister in parishes and as chaplains in prisons, hospitals, nursing homes and the military and provide retreats and spiritual direction. Educational ministries include two middle schools, three high schools and three universities. In addition, the Province provides spiritual and educational formation for young Jesuits, and provides for the needs of senior Jesuits at Campion Center in Weston.
